This mandau is 2nd half 20th century, made for ceremonial wear / dancing.
Traditional motifs and techniques, but less refined.
The blade looks like a machinemade blade.
The name appears to be stamped and will probably be not more than a producer or retailers name, (not engraved or etched)
The charm is of a type that was used by shamans. Please see below pictures from Hornbill and Dragon by B. Sellato.
The second picture with 2 examples from my collection.
They are indeed also seen on baby carriers, but imho this is not a original use of these charms.
